Re: it used to work perfectly on 103......think that I could improve it perfomances even more by upgrading the firmware to the lastest version.
The firmware M3T104 fixes issue of monitor shows different sharpness effect between left and right side of screen. It does not improve performance to a monitor that worked perfectly.
This monitor was tested with M3T104 firmware and reviewed by RTINGS. No mention of bugged firmware https://www.rtings.com/monitor/reviews/dell/alienware-aw2523hf. Doubt that you can downgrade or Dell will release any new firmware to fix the M3T104.
Follow the recommended Override Setting on RTINGS to see if it may help.
